About the Acura Integra

The Honda Integra is a compact car sold from 1985-2006. It was very popular for it's handling and performance but never sold more than 100,000 in a single year. Available trim packages include RS, LS, GS, GS-R and Type R.

Engine sizes changed throughout the generations with the latest gen 4 utilizing a 2.0L I4 engine and allowing selection of 5 or 6-speed manual as well as a 5-speed automatic. Body types include 2-door coupe for fourth gen and older gens including 4-door sedan, 3-door liftback and 4-door pillared hardtop sedan.

Is it better to buy OEM parts?

OEM (Original Equipment Manufacturer) parts are made by the same manufacturer that made the parts for your car when it was originally built. They are designed to fit and function exactly as the original part did, which can help ensure a high level of quality and performance.

Using OEM parts for repairs and maintenance can help preserve the resale value of your vehicle. When you use OEM parts, you can demonstrate that you have taken good care of your vehicle and have used high-quality, manufacturer-approved parts for any repairs or replacements.
